CricHIIT

The programme...
CricHIIT is a fun exercise programme designed to encourage females to try cricket by combining HIIT (High Intensity Interval Training) principles with basic cricket skills. Sessions ideally run in a block of 6-8 weeks to experience the benefits of the HIIT training programme.
By adding basic cricket skills, we hope to give females the confidence to have a go a cricket, initially in a softball format. 45-minute session plans have been created by the Cricket Scotland Strength & Conditioning Team at three levels to cater for all levels of fitness.
Who runs CricHIIT?
CricHIIT is administered and delivered by Cricket Ireland in partnership with the Provincial Unions. CricHIIT Activators can be trained by their local PU CricHIIT Activator Trainer and will receive a CricHIIT resource guide complete with 18 sessions along with a CricHIIT t-shirt and zip-top. Once registered and trained, CricHIIT Activators can deliver sessions at their local Club, school or community setting.
What do Clubs, Schools and Community Groups need to run CricHIIT?
Clubs and Schools wishing to run the CricHIIT programme must have public liability insurance cover and a trained CricHIIT Activator.
